Aditya Dhar to take a break after 'Dhurandhar: The Revenge' success; to choose between 'The Immortal Ashwatthama', reunion with Ranveer Singh in Chandragupta Maurya film

Following the back-to-back blockbuster success of his films ‘Dhurandhar’ and ‘Dhurandhar: The Revenge’, director Aditya Dhar is reportedly contemplating between three very different genres for his next big project. The director, who got the Indian box office off to a flying start this year, with a record-smashing Rs 1,500 crore haul with ‘Dhurandhar 2’, is reportedly considering three potential films for his next big venture. These films, as per Variety India, include a revival of his passion project, ‘The Immortal Ashwatthama’ which was shelved, a large-scale historical epic on the reign of Chandragupta Maurya, and a sports drama.

Aditya Dhar to reunite with Ranveer Singh after ‘Dhurandhar’

While the director is reportedly spoilt for choice, he will reportedly move forward, only after a well-deserved break. The director, who had spent the past three years working on his two-part ‘Dhurandhar’ franchise with Ranveer Singh, will take a break. The report states, “but what’s certain is that his next film will be much bigger in scale and ambition.”As per the report, Dhar is inclined towards reuniting with Ranveer again, this time for the historical drama on the founder of the Maurya Empire. The filmmaker has reportedly been in discussions with the actor since last year. Their successful collab with ‘Dhurandhar’ has only heightened expectations for this possible new venture. While Ranveer has starred in historical dramas like ‘Padmaavat’ and ‘Bajirao Mastani’, this upcoming film reportedly “hasn’t been explored yet.”

‘The Immortal Ashwatthama’ back on the cards

At the same time, ‘The Immortal Ashwatthama’ remains as one of Dhar’s passion projects that was put on the back burner citing ‘budget’ issues. However, following Rs 2,800 crore haul from ‘Dhurandhar’, the film could just be back on the cards. However, if it doesn’t get the green signal, the historical drama is said to be the next “most obvious” choice.In addition, Dhar is also rumoured to be working on a sports drama, though details about the project remain under wraps.

‘Dhurandhar 2’ box office success

Meanwhile, ‘Dhurandhar: The Revenge’ continued its record-breaking run at the box office. The film achieved a worldwide total of Rs 1,523.58 crore as per sacnilk. The film’s all-India gross total is currently estimated at Rs 1,148.58 crore and its overseas haul is currently at an estimated Rs 375 crore. Meanwhile, the film’s net total at the domestic box office is on its way to the Rs 1,000 crore mark, with collections estimated at Rs 959.37 crore.
